当前位置: 首页>>代码示例>>PHP>>正文


PHP CSaleLang::Add方法代码示例

本文整理汇总了PHP中CSaleLang::Add方法的典型用法代码示例。如果您正苦于以下问题:PHP CSaleLang::Add方法的具体用法?PHP CSaleLang::Add怎么用?PHP CSaleLang::Add使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在CSaleLang的用法示例。


在下文中一共展示了CSaleLang::Add方法的3个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。

示例1: foreach

 CAgent::AddAgent("Bitrix\\Sale\\Product2ProductTable::deleteOldProducts({$p2p_del_exp});", "sale", "N", 24 * 3600 * $p2p_del_period, "", "Y");
 foreach ($siteList as &$oneSite) {
     $valCurrency = trim(${"CURRENCY_" . $oneSite['ID']});
     if ($valCurrency == '') {
         $valCurrency = false;
     }
     $arFields = array('LID' => $oneSite['ID'], 'CURRENCY' => $valCurrency);
     if ($arRes = CSaleLang::GetByID($oneSite['ID'])) {
         if ($valCurrency !== false) {
             CSaleLang::Update($oneSite['ID'], $arFields);
         } else {
             CSaleLang::Delete($oneSite['ID']);
         }
     } else {
         if ($valCurrency !== false) {
             CSaleLang::Add($arFields);
         }
     }
     CSaleGroupAccessToSite::DeleteBySite($oneSite['ID']);
     if (isset(${"SITE_USER_GROUPS_" . $oneSite['ID']}) && is_array(${"SITE_USER_GROUPS_" . $oneSite['ID']})) {
         for ($i = 0, $intCount = count(${"SITE_USER_GROUPS_" . $oneSite['ID']}); $i < $intCount; $i++) {
             $groupID = intval(${"SITE_USER_GROUPS_" . $oneSite['ID']}[$i]);
             if ($groupID > 0) {
                 CSaleGroupAccessToSite::Add(array("SITE_ID" => $oneSite['ID'], "GROUP_ID" => $groupID));
             }
         }
     }
 }
 if (isset($_POST['product_reserve_condition'])) {
     $productReserveCondition = (string) $_POST['product_reserve_condition'];
     if (in_array($productReserveCondition, Sale\Configuration::getReservationConditionList(false))) {
开发者ID:webgksupport,项目名称:alpina,代码行数:31,代码来源:options.php

示例2: array

		$shopBANK = $wizard->GetVar("shopBANK");
		COption::SetOptionString("eshop", "shopBANK", $shopBANK, false, WIZARD_SITE_ID);
		$shopBANKREKV = $wizard->GetVar("shopBANKREKV");
		COption::SetOptionString("eshop", "shopBANKREKV", $shopBANKREKV, false, WIZARD_SITE_ID);
		$shopKS = $wizard->GetVar("shopKS");
		COption::SetOptionString("eshop", "shopKS", $shopKS, false, WIZARD_SITE_ID);
		$siteStamp = $wizard->GetVar("siteStamp");
		if ($siteStamp == "" )
			$siteStamp = COption::GetOptionString("eshop", "siteStamp", "", WIZARD_SITE_ID);
	}
	elseif ($shopLocalization == "ua")
	{
		if (CSaleLang::GetByID(WIZARD_SITE_ID))
			CSaleLang::Update(WIZARD_SITE_ID, array("LID" => WIZARD_SITE_ID, "CURRENCY" => "UAH"));
		else
			CSaleLang::Add(array("LID" => WIZARD_SITE_ID, "CURRENCY" => "UAH"));

		$shopLocation = $wizard->GetVar("shopLocation_ua");
		COption::SetOptionString("eshop", "shopLocation_ua", $shopLocation, false, WIZARD_SITE_ID);
		$shopOfName = $wizard->GetVar("shopOfName_ua");
		COption::SetOptionString("eshop", "shopOfName_ua", $shopOfName, false, WIZARD_SITE_ID);
		$shopAdr = $wizard->GetVar("shopAdr_ua");
		COption::SetOptionString("eshop", "shopAdr_ua", $shopAdr, false, WIZARD_SITE_ID);

		$shopEGRPU_ua = $wizard->GetVar("shopEGRPU_ua");
		COption::SetOptionString("eshop", "shopEGRPU_ua", $shopEGRPU_ua, false, WIZARD_SITE_ID);
		$shopINN_ua = $wizard->GetVar("shopINN_ua");
		COption::SetOptionString("eshop", "shopINN_ua", $shopINN_ua, false, WIZARD_SITE_ID);
		$shopNDS_ua = $wizard->GetVar("shopNDS_ua");
		COption::SetOptionString("eshop", "shopNDS_ua", $shopNDS_ua, false, WIZARD_SITE_ID);
		$shopNS_ua = $wizard->GetVar("shopNS_ua");
开发者ID:ASDAFF,项目名称:entask.ru,代码行数:31,代码来源:step1.php

示例3: __IncludeLang

    $bRus = true;
}
__IncludeLang(GetLangFileName(dirname(__FILE__) . "/lang/", "/" . basename(__FILE__), $lang));
$dbPerson = CSalePersonType::GetList(array());
if (!$dbPerson->Fetch()) {
    //Person Types
    $arGeneralInfo["personType"]["fiz"] = CSalePersonType::Add(array("LID" => $siteID, "NAME" => GetMessage("SALE_WIZARD_PERSON_1"), "SORT" => "100"));
    $arGeneralInfo["personType"]["ur"] = CSalePersonType::Add(array("LID" => $siteID, "NAME" => GetMessage("SALE_WIZARD_PERSON_2"), "SORT" => "150"));
    //currecny to site
    $dbUserAccount = CSaleUserAccount::GetList(array(), array("USER_ID" => 1));
    if (!$dbUserAccount->Fetch()) {
        if ($bRus) {
            CSaleLang::Add(array("LID" => $siteID, "CURRENCY" => "RUB"));
            CSaleUserAccount::Add(array("USER_ID" => 1, "CURRENT_BUDGET" => 1000, "CURRENCY" => "RUB"));
        } else {
            CSaleLang::Add(array("LID" => $siteID, "CURRENCY" => "USD"));
            CSaleUserAccount::Add(array("USER_ID" => 1, "CURRENT_BUDGET" => 100, "CURRENCY" => "USD"));
        }
    }
    //Sale administrators
    $userGroupID = "";
    $dbGroup = CGroup::GetList($by = "", $order = "", array("STRING_ID" => "sale_administrator"));
    if ($arGroup = $dbGroup->Fetch()) {
        $userGroupID = $arGroup["ID"];
    } else {
        $group = new CGroup();
        $arFields = array("ACTIVE" => "Y", "C_SORT" => 800, "NAME" => GetMessage("SALE_WIZARD_ADMIN_SALE"), "DESCRIPTION" => GetMessage("SALE_WIZARD_ADMIN_SALE_DESCR"), "USER_ID" => array(), "STRING_ID" => "sale_administrator");
        $userGroupID = $group->Add($arFields);
    }
    if (IntVal($userGroupID) > 0) {
        DemoSiteUtil::SetFilePermission(array($siteID, "/bitrix/admin"), array($userGroupID => "R"));
开发者ID:webgksupport,项目名称:alpina,代码行数:31,代码来源:step1.php


注:本文中的CSaleLang::Add方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。